There is a drawer in most bathrooms with four or five bottles of gel polish in it, most of them three-quarters full, all of them slightly gluey around the cap. The colour chipped within four days, or it peeled off in one triumphant sheet the first time a jumper cuff caught it, and the conclusion most of us reach is that the polish was cheap, or wrong, or simply not gel enough. Type “why does my gel polish peel off” into a search bar and you will find thousands of people asking the same thing, usually followed by a list of more expensive bottles to buy instead.

The more useful question is rarely about the bottle. Gel polish is a chemical system: it needs a specific surface, a specific thickness, and a specific amount of light energy to cure properly, and most premature chipping traces back to one of those three things going wrong, not to the formula itself. A salon technician using a supermarket-shelf gel and doing the prep correctly will usually outlast a home manicure done with a luxury brand and rushed prep. This piece is about the technique, not the price tag: how to get a fortnight of wear, sometimes longer, from polish that is probably already sitting in your bathroom cabinet.

Why Gel Chips At The Tips First

Gel polish fails from the edges inward almost every time, and there is a simple reason for it. The free edge of the nail, the bit that extends past the fingertip, is the part that meets keyboards, car doors and jumper cuffs hundreds of times a day. It is also the part most people forget to seal.

Think of gel polish as a sheet of plastic film wrapped around the nail rather than paint sitting on top of it. If the film does not wrap fully over the tip and slightly onto the underside, it behaves like a plaster with an unstuck corner: one catch and the whole thing lifts.

A 2021 study in the International Journal of Cosmetic Science on nail coating adhesion found that mechanical stress at the free edge accounted for the majority of early coating failure in daily-wear testing, well ahead of general wear across the nail plate. That matches what most of us feel: the polish looks fine on the nail bed for a week, then a triangle lifts off the tip of one thumb.

The fix costs nothing and takes about three extra seconds per nail: run the brush over the very edge of the nail, capping it, on every single coat, including the base coat. Skipping this step is the single most common reason gel that cured perfectly still lifts within a week.

Preparing The Nail Plate Properly

Gel adheres to nail keratin the way tape adheres to a wall: badly, if there is dust, oil or a shiny top layer in the way. Nail plates carry a natural layer of oil and a smooth surface that resists grip on their own.

The sequence that actually matters, in order: push back the cuticle gently rather than cutting it, buff the shine off the nail surface with a fine grit buffer (nothing coarse, just enough to dull the gloss), wipe the nail with an alcohol-based cleanser or a proper nail dehydrator, and avoid touching the nail plate with fingers afterwards. Skin oil transfers in seconds.

Many home manicurists apply base coat straight onto nails that have just been washed with ordinary soap, which leaves a residue of moisturiser and fragrance oils behind. Washing hands is good hygiene; it is not nail prep. A specific dehydrating wipe, sold in most chemists’ nail aisles for a few pounds, does a different job entirely.

Self-test: after buffing and wiping, breathe warm air onto the nail. If it mists and clears within a second or two, the surface is properly dry and oil-free. If moisture lingers, wipe again before applying anything.

The Base Coat Mistake That Undoes Everything

Base coat is often treated as an afterthought, a thin layer to get through before the colour goes on. In gel systems it is doing the actual structural work: it is the layer that bonds to the nail keratin, while the colour coats bond to each other and to the base.

Applying base coat too thickly is one of the most common home errors. A thick layer takes longer to cure all the way through, and gel that has not cured through its full depth stays slightly soft underneath a hard top surface, which is exactly the condition that leads to whole-nail peeling rather than tip chipping.

The visible cue is straightforward: a properly thin base coat looks almost transparent on the nail, with the natural nail colour still showing through faintly. If the base coat looks opaque or milky before curing, it has gone on too thick.

Base coat also needs to touch bare, prepared nail, not a leftover trace of old gel or a ridge of cuticle skin. Reapplying gel over old, partially removed polish is a common shortcut that rarely lasts more than a few days, because the new base is bonding to old, already-lifting product rather than to nail.

Curing Time And Lamp Strength: What Actually Matters

Two lamps that both call themselves “gel curing lamps” can deliver very different amounts of light energy, and this is where a great deal of home frustration comes from. LED lamps and UV lamps cure gel through different wavelengths, and a gel formulated for one does not always cure fully under the other.

A useful analogy: curing gel is like baking, not like drying paint. It needs the right temperature for the right time, not just “some time.” Under-curing leaves a soft, tacky layer that looks finished but is not chemically set, and that soft layer is what smudges, dents or peels early.

The fix is unglamorous: check the cure time printed on the polish bottle, not on the lamp, and match your lamp wattage to it. If in doubt, cure for a few seconds longer rather than shorter; over-curing by a small margin rarely causes problems, while under-curing reliably does.

A tacky residue on the surface after curing is normal for many gel systems and is meant to be wiped away with a lint-free pad and a small amount of cleanser, not buffed off or left in place. Leaving it on is a common reason top coats look dull rather than glossy.

Applying Thin, Even Coats Without Streaking

Streaking usually comes from one of two habits: loading too much polish onto the brush, or trying to cover the whole nail in a single stroke. Gel polish is self-levelling to a degree, but it needs a thin enough layer to actually level before curing locks it in place.

The method most technicians use: wipe the brush against the neck of the bottle so roughly half the polish comes off before touching the nail, place one small bead near the cuticle line, then draw it down and out in three light strokes rather than one heavy one, leaving a small gap from the cuticle itself so the polish can flow toward it without flooding the skin.

Two thin coats consistently outperform one thick coat. It feels counterintuitive when the first thin coat looks patchy, but that patchiness disappears once the second coat and top coat go on, and the finished result cures more evenly than a single thick layer ever does.

If a coat drags or pulls rather than glides, the polish has usually thickened slightly with age or exposure to light and air. Rolling the bottle gently between the palms, rather than shaking it, redistributes the pigment without introducing air bubbles that shaking causes.

Reading Your Own Results Honestly

Two weeks is a reasonable, evidence-backed expectation for well-applied gel polish on fingernails, and roughly ten to fourteen days is the range most nail technicians cite before natural nail growth alone starts to make the manicure look dated at the cuticle line, regardless of how well it has held. Expecting three or four weeks from any gel system, however well applied, usually ends in disappointment for reasons that have nothing to do with technique.

The way gel fails matters as much as when. Chipping at the tips within the first week almost always points back to an uncapped free edge or under-curing. A single nail lifting as a whole sheet, rather than chipping, usually means oil or moisture was trapped under the base coat during application. Gradual dulling of the top coat without any lifting is typically a curing or wiping issue, not an adhesion one.

Keeping a rough mental note of which nail failed and how, rather than simply concluding “it did not last,” is the fastest way to work out which single step in the sequence needs adjusting next time.

What Matters And What Is Marketing

Nail aisles at Boots and Superdrug are full of language that sounds technical without changing the chemistry much: “salon strength,” “7-in-1 formula,” “gel-effect shine.” Some additions genuinely help, such as a flexible resin that resists tip chipping, but many premium claims describe marginal differences that prep and curing technique will outweigh in practice.

What does reliably matter: the base coat and top coat being from a compatible system (mixing brands occasionally causes adhesion issues, though many gel systems are broadly cross-compatible), a lamp that matches the gel’s cure requirements, and a nail plate that has been properly dehydrated before application.

What matters far less than the price tag suggests: shimmer particles, scent, and bottle design. A gel polish sold on offer at a chemist and applied with careful prep will typically outlast an expensive one applied over oily nails with a single thick coat.

Good Housekeeping’s testing guidance on home gel kits has previously noted that user technique accounted for more variation in wear time than product choice across the kits it assessed, which lines up with what most nail technicians say in practice.

Removing Gel Without Damaging The Nail Underneath

Peeling gel off is the single habit most likely to thin and damage the nail plate, because gel polish bonds more strongly to nail keratin than keratin bonds to itself in its thinner outer layers. Ripping it off can take a layer of nail with it.

The gentler method: lightly buff the shiny top coat to break the seal, wrap the nail in a cotton pad soaked with acetone, cover with foil or a purpose-made removal clip, and leave for ten to fifteen minutes before gently pushing off the softened gel with a cuticle stick, never scraping or prising.

Nails that come out of every gel manicure looking thin, flaky or ridged are usually being removed too aggressively rather than damaged by the gel itself. A short break between manicures, even a week or two, alongside a moisturiser or cuticle oil applied daily, gives the nail plate a chance to recover, particularly useful advice during damp winters when central heating dries out skin and nails together.

Key Takeaways

Most gel polish failure is a technique problem, not a product problem. The nail plate needs proper dehydrating, not just washing, before anything goes on. Base coat should look almost sheer, never milky, and every coat, including base, should be capped over the free edge. Cure time should follow the bottle’s instructions, matched to lamp wattage, with a slightly longer cure preferred over a shorter one. Two thin coats beat one thick coat every time. Removal should always involve soaking and gentle lifting, never peeling.
